2015-11-08 53 views
2

我想设置音效高音和回声为我在Android的音频播放器项目,但我没有得到如何做到这一点。如何在android中设置各种音效高音,回声?

我已经在谷歌搜索了很多,并问了一个问题也与它有关,但那个东西现在不工作。

任何帮助将不胜感激以及...............提前:) 感谢

+0

downvote plz的原因 –

+0

这个话题已经在这里讨论过http://stackoverflow.com/questions/32969236/how-to-add-stereo-treble-options-in-audio-equalizer – bonnyz

+0

@bonnyz只是建议我如何添加高音....多数民众赞成它现在我想...请告诉:) –

回答

0

您可以使用窗口mangaer FO这一点,使用起来更加方便:

private WindowManager windowManager; 
windowManager = (WindowManager) getSystemService(WINDOW_SERVICE); 
WindowManager.LayoutParams mParams = (WindowManager.LayoutParams) <your-view>.getLayoutParams(); 

mParams.x = <value>; 
mParams.y = <value>; 

windowManager.updateViewLayout(<your-view>, mParams); 

希望它能帮助:)

+0

我想获得我的观点的高度之前,它被绘制? –

+0

我试图treeobserver ut它也给0极限:( –

+0

得到高度使用view.getHeight(); –

1

为了设置你的音频播放器的各种音效,你可以从this采取参考。这是我为您的问题找到的最佳解决方案。希望能帮助到你 !!

2

有一个BassBoost,但没有TrebleBoost已经在Android中制定出来。

取而代之,您将需要实例化一个Equalizer对象。向对象查询频段数量(通常为5),并使用setBandLevel来提升更高的频段。

+0

是啊,这将不会高音,我认为.... –

+1

只要你只提高更高的频段,它就会工作得像高音一样 – brunorey